What will be the Twenty One Pilots setlist at Rock in Rio 2026?

cbn12 September 2026 at 04:00

Twenty One Pilots will be one of the acts at Rock in Rio 2026, closing the festival's final date. The American duo, which mixes rap, electronic, rock, pop and other musical genres, has enormous popularity in Brazil and has headlined several festivals. The event takes place on a day focused on female pop music acts, which will also feature performances by Zara Larsson, Halsey, Lola Young, Marina Sena, Ivete Sangalo, among other artists. It is not yet possible to know the band's official setlist in advance, but CBN published a probable list based on the group's recent performances, which includes songs like Overcompensate, The Contract, Center Mass, Shy Away, Heathens, Next Semester, One Way, Tear in My Heart, City Walls, Jumpsuit, Nico and The Niners, Heavydirtysoul, Drum Show, RAWFEAR, Drag Path, Doubt, Ride, Tally, Seven Nation Army and Stressed Out.

Review: Half unicorn on a K-Pop day, Jamiroquai returns in form with a spot-on hit-filled show

Jamiroquai returned to Brazil after nearly 10 years with a spot-on hit-filled show at Rock in Rio's Sunset Stage. After a break caused by singer Jay Kay's back injury in 2017 and the pandemic, the British band reunited with the Brazilian audience, erasing the memory of their lukewarm performance at the World Stage in 2011. The review highlights the renewed energy of the eccentric vocalist, who appeared to be in excellent physical shape and in the spirit of the festival, delivering a memorable spectacle amid the event's K-Pop programming.

Patrícia França will return to Globo's telenovelas after more than ten years

Actress Patrícia França will return to Globo after more than ten years away from the network, playing the character Vanda in the novel "Paradise Lost", on Globoplay, written by George Moura and Sergio Goldenberg. The plot, based on four plays by Nelson Rodrigues, will have 40 episodes set in present-day Rio de Janeiro, with filming starting this month. Alanis Guillen will play Maria Cecília, daughter of Werneck and Lígia, becoming involved with her brother-in-law Peixoto and with Edgar, who is in love with Ritinha. The novel also features Maeve Jinkings in the cast.

Dancers in Alok's Rock in Rio show are part of Italian group and were with DJ at Coachella

Alok performed on Rock in Rio's Palco Mundo with a visually impressive show, using 45 dancers from Italian collective Urban Theory, who transformed their bodies into geometric shapes with precision choreography. The group, specialized in street dance, had previously worked with the Brazilian DJ at his Coachella debut, in California, in April 2025, when about 50 performers participated in a similar performance.
